Red Hat 5.3 samba 使用配置

一。查看是否安裝了 samba
    $rpm -qa|grep smb
    或
    $chkconfig --list|grep smb
    或
    $grep samba
    或
    $locate samba

查看samba的版 本,
    $smb -V

查看安裝路徑
    $whereis sabma

開啓smb服務
    $service smb start
   或
    $chkconfig smb on

查看smb服務器運行狀態
     $service smb status

二。配置samba服務器
$vi /etc/samba/smb.conf

把global項修改一下,可以參考下面的例 子,
[global]
    workgroup = MYGROUP
    server string = Samba Server Version %v
    guest only=yes
    guest account=root
    security=share
    netbios name = MYSERVER

如果要設置共享目錄,則按下面步驟設置即可:
$mkdir /XXX/XXX

$vi /etc/samba/smb.conf  在最後插入類似以下的語句,保存之後重啓服務即可。

# A publicly accessible directory, but read only, except for people in
# the "staff" group

[sharename]
    comment = 描述信息
    path = /home/samba
    public = yes
    browseable = yes
    writable = yes

    printable = no
;    write list = +staff



測試Samba配置文件
$testparm

三。使用Samba服務器共享

linux下查看window共享
$smbclient -L //IP地址

linux下掛載共享文件夾
$mount -t cifs -o cp936 //IP/share name /mnt/XXX (掛載到本地的任意的路徑)

$mount -t cifs -o utf8 //IP/share name /mnt/XXXX (掛載到本地的任意的路徑)

說明:HE5的kernel已經不再支持smbfs,而改用Common Internet File Systemcifs(cifs)取代了原有的smbfs,fc6也做了這個改動,所以命令就改爲:
# mount -t cifs -o username=xxx,password=xxx //hostname/dir /mnt/tmp

注意:linux服務器的的iptables要關閉或開放用於smb共享的端口,否則不能訪問共享服務器。

另外,這裏只是簡單使用samba共享功能,沒有做安全配置,如創建帳戶進行用戶映射,再做具體的權限分配會更安全一些。


發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章